Class: ConstraintDuration
Duration constraint to activate, to put in operation, to deactivate, ... a given event.
classDiagram
class ConstraintDuration
ConstraintDuration : duration
ConstraintDuration : time_series
ConstraintDuration --> TimeSeries : time_series
ConstraintDuration : type
Slots
| Name | Cardinality and Range | Description | Inheritance |
|---|---|---|---|
| duration | 0..1 Integer |
The duration of the constraint | direct |
| type | 0..1 String |
The type of the constraint | direct |
| time_series | 0..* TimeSeries |
direct |
Usages
| used by | used in | type | used |
|---|---|---|---|
| TimeSeries | constraint_duration | range | ConstraintDuration |
| BidTimeSeries | constraint_duration | range | ConstraintDuration |
| Series | constraint_duration | range | ConstraintDuration |
Identifier and Mapping Information
Schema Source
- from schema: https://cim.ucaiug.io/ns#TC57CIM
Mappings
| Mapping Type | Mapped Value |
|---|---|
| self | cim:ConstraintDuration |
| native | cim:ConstraintDuration |
LinkML Source
Direct
name: ConstraintDuration
description: Duration constraint to activate, to put in operation, to deactivate,
... a given event.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
rank: 1000
attributes:
duration:
name: duration
description: The duration of the constraint.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.duration
multivalued: false
domain_of:
- GateInputPin
- EndDeviceTiming
- EndDeviceAction
- ConstraintDuration
- MarketScheduledEvent
- ClassificationCondition
- ScheduledEvent
range: integer
required: false
type:
name: type
description: The type of the constraint.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.type
multivalued: false
domain_of:
- Asset
- AcceptanceTest
- Document
- StreetDetail
- Location
- Priority
- CatalogAssetType
- Capability
- Craft
- OldPerson
- Role
- ActivityRecord
- EndDeviceEventType
- EndDeviceGroup
- DemandResponseProgram
- UsagePointGroup
- EndDeviceControlType
- Hazard
- OldCrew
- Route
- ConstraintDuration
- AceTariffType
- ControlArea
- SynchronousMachine
- ChargeProfile
- ChargeComponent
- MarketRole
- ResourceGroup
- Quantity
- ResourceCertification
- Auction
- ScheduledEvent
- PotentialTransformer
- BusinessRole
range: string
required: false
time_series:
name: time_series
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.TimeSeries
multivalued: true
domain_of:
- EnvironmentalMonitoringStation
- ConstraintDuration
- AttributeInstanceComponent
- MarketDocument
- Point
- Reason
- RegisteredResource
- MarketParticipant
- Domain
- Quantity
- Price
- MarketObjectStatus
- Period
- FlowDirection
- Unit
- DateAndOrTime
- Auction
- MktPSRType
- MarketEvaluationPoint
range: TimeSeries
required: false
class_uri: cim:ConstraintDuration
Induced
name: ConstraintDuration
description: Duration constraint to activate, to put in operation, to deactivate,
... a given event.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
rank: 1000
attributes:
duration:
name: duration
description: The duration of the constraint.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.duration
multivalued: false
alias: duration
owner: ConstraintDuration
domain_of:
- GateInputPin
- EndDeviceTiming
- EndDeviceAction
- ConstraintDuration
- MarketScheduledEvent
- ClassificationCondition
- ScheduledEvent
range: integer
required: false
type:
name: type
description: The type of the constraint.
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.type
multivalued: false
alias: type
owner: ConstraintDuration
domain_of:
- Asset
- AcceptanceTest
- Document
- StreetDetail
- Location
- Priority
- CatalogAssetType
- Capability
- Craft
- OldPerson
- Role
- ActivityRecord
- EndDeviceEventType
- EndDeviceGroup
- DemandResponseProgram
- UsagePointGroup
- EndDeviceControlType
- Hazard
- OldCrew
- Route
- ConstraintDuration
- AceTariffType
- ControlArea
- SynchronousMachine
- ChargeProfile
- ChargeComponent
- MarketRole
- ResourceGroup
- Quantity
- ResourceCertification
- Auction
- ScheduledEvent
- PotentialTransformer
- BusinessRole
range: string
required: false
time_series:
name: time_series
from_schema: https://cim.ucaiug.io/ns#TC57CIM
slot_uri: cim:ConstraintDuration.TimeSeries
multivalued: true
alias: time_series
owner: ConstraintDuration
domain_of:
- EnvironmentalMonitoringStation
- ConstraintDuration
- AttributeInstanceComponent
- MarketDocument
- Point
- Reason
- RegisteredResource
- MarketParticipant
- Domain
- Quantity
- Price
- MarketObjectStatus
- Period
- FlowDirection
- Unit
- DateAndOrTime
- Auction
- MktPSRType
- MarketEvaluationPoint
range: TimeSeries
required: false
class_uri: cim:ConstraintDuration